Stillwater Valley News
February 27, 1936
Margaret Powell Dies Wednesday
Funeral Rites For Prominent Hill Resident Will Be Held Friday P.M.
An extended illness due to complication of diseases ended Wednesday afternoon about 1:30 o'clock when Mrs. Margaret Powell succumbed at her home in Pleasant Hill, at the age of 81 years. The deceased, the widow of John Wesley Powell, was a lifelong resident of Pleasant Hill and had the highest esteem of her many acquaintances. She was a devout member of the Congregational Christian Church for a number of years. Relatives surviving include a son, N.H. Powell of Pleasant Hill; a step-daughter, Mrs. A.J. Bausman of Piqua; a brother, Clinton Hill of Kiowa, Kansas; a sister, Maria Patty of Pleasant Hill, two half-sisters, Mrs. Pricilla Fouts and Mrs. Clara Belle Coate of Wymore, Nebraska; five grandchildren and three great grandchildren. Her husband passed away in 1907. Funeral services will be conducted Friday afternoon at 2 o'clock at the late residence on Long Street with her pastor Rev. W.G. Kershner, officiating. Interment will be made in the Pleasant Hill cemetery under the direction of E. E. Geeting.
